Prosthetics Management System

A Prosthetics Management System optimizes the process of supplying prosthetic devices to patients. This comprehensive platform includes various aspects, from initial evaluation and fabrication to ongoing servicing and patient support. software para protéticos By streamlining data, a Prosthetics Management System enhances communication across healthcare professionals, technicians, and patients, ensuring a more effective care experience.

  • Essential components of a Prosthetics Management System include:
  • Seamless information exchange for comprehensive patient records
  • Tracking prosthetic devices to ensure availability and proper allocation
  • Appointment scheduling to optimize clinic workflows and reduce wait times
  • Telehealth integration for evaluating patient progress and providing support

Dental CAD/CAM Software

Modern prosthetics facilities rely heavily on specialized tools known as dental prosthetic laboratory software. This type of software enables technicians to model intricate implants with precision and accuracy. Utilizing advanced algorithms, these systems allow for the generation of customized models that accurately match a patient's structure.

A Unified Platform for Prosthetics Workflow Optimization

The field of prosthetics is continually advancing, with a growing emphasis on personalized solutions. To streamline the complex workflow involved in prosthetic design, fabrication, and fitting, an integrated platform is essential. This platform enables seamless communication between various stakeholders, including clinicians, engineers, technicians, and patients.

  • Through a centralized database, the platform allows for streamlined distribution of patient data, design specifications, and fabrication parameters.
  • Moreover, it provides immediate feedback loops to assess the effectiveness of prosthetics and support iterative improvements.
  • Consequently, this integrated platform has the potential to disrupt the prosthetics workflow, leading to enhanced patient outcomes and a streamlined healthcare delivery system.

Smart Prosthetic Fabrication Suite

The Smart Prosthetic Fabrication Suite represents a transformative leap forward in the design of personalized prosthetics. This state-of-the-art suite empowers engineers and clinicians to build custom prosthetics with unparalleled accuracy. Utilizing advanced 3D printing technologies and seamless software interfaces, the suite streamlines the fabrication process, producing prosthetics that are more functional and aesthetically pleasing.

  • Capabilities of the Smart Prosthetic Fabrication Suite include:
  • High-resolution 3D scanners for capturing detailed patient anatomy.
  • Advanced software for designing and customizing prosthetic components.
  • Multi-Material 3D printing systems capable of producing prosthetics from a range of materials.
  • Integrated quality control measures to ensure the accuracy and reliability of fabricated prosthetics.
